1. Weight and Durability

Carbon fiber is famous for its strength and lightweight properties. When shopping for a carbon fiber bipod, look for one that offers the right balance between weight and durability. Bipods made of carbon fiber are generally lightweight, making them more comfortable for extended use and easy to carry on outdoor adventures.

However, it’s essential to ensure that the bipod is also robust enough to withstand the rigors of daily use while maintaining the highest level of precision and accuracy. Always check the build quality and manufacturing standards to guarantee long-lasting performance.

2. Height Adjustability and Stability

Adjustability is a critical factor in bipod performance. Height-adjustable carbon fiber bipods offer more versatility and can be customized to your preferences. Ensure that the bipod you choose offers easy and smooth height adjustment without causing any discomfort or hindering your stance.

Additionally, look for bipods that provide excellent stability, especially when used under heavy loads or in unstable terrain. A secure, sturdy bipod is the key to maintaining accuracy and consistency when shooting.

What are Carbon Fiber Bipods?

Carbon Fiber Bipods are a type of shooting rest that provide support for your weapon while aiming, making it easier to maintain a stable and accurate shot. They are lightweight, durable, and flexible, making them a popular choice among hunters and shooters.

What benefits do Carbon Fiber Bipods offer over other materials?

Carbon Fiber Bipods offer several advantages over other materials such as aluminum or steel. They are lighter in weight, which makes them easier to carry and maneuver in the field. They also provide higher strength-to-weight ratios, meaning they can better withstand recoil and maintain their shape over time. Additionally, carbon fiber is more resistant to corrosion, making them a better choice for harsh outdoor conditions.

Carbon-Fiber-Bipod-6

Are Carbon Fiber Bipods adjustable?

Yes, most Carbon Fiber Bipods are adjustable. They typically come with leg extension options to accommodate shooters of various heights and shooting styles. Some models may also have adjustable tension, allowing users to fine-tune the stability and responsiveness of the bipod.

How do I clean and maintain my Carbon Fiber Bipod?

To clean and maintain your Carbon Fiber Bipod, use a soft cloth and mild soap to remove any dirt, debris, or grease. Avoid using abrasive cleaning agents, as they can cause damage to the carbon fiber surface. After cleaning, allow the bipod to dry completely before storing it. Regular inspections and maintenance can also help extend the lifespan of your bipod.
